Transaction 5dbe45ed3525e9194325831f3aff43c7572a30bd91c490cfeea85445c44e0288
2 Input
2 Outputs
- 5dbe45ed3525e9194325831f3aff43c7572a30bd91c490cfeea85445c44e0288:0
- 5dbe45ed3525e9194325831f3aff43c7572a30bd91c490cfeea85445c44e0288:1
value 59000000
address 159NWWddGbEUjeNgJrbHidpAkrYdG1dCLb
value 5704801
address 1ENCpkx8x8pxGXsJXTJBgfyg5Y4XEmqX52